Beryl - Meaning of Beryl

What does Beryl mean?

[ 2 syll. be-ryl, ber-yl ] The baby boy name Beryl is also used as a girl name, with the latter form being more common. Its pronunciation is BEH-RihL †. Beryl is used predominantly in the English and German languages, and it is derived from English origins. Its meaning is derived from the elements 'beryl' ; 'berullos' ; 'vaidurya'. It represents the transferred use of the vocabulary word as a given name. See Beryl for more information.

See also the related categories, english, word (element), and german.

Beryl is rare as a baby name for boys. At the modest peak of its usage in 1912, 0.011% of baby boys were given the name Beryl. Its ranking then was #585. The baby name has since suffered a substantial loss in popularity, and is currently of sporadic use. Out of all boy names in its group, Beryl was nonetheless the most popular in 2018. Beryl has predominantly been a girl name in the past century. In 1944, Beryl as a girl name outnumbered its use as a boy name by 2 times.
